Typical Costs of Private Psychiatrist Services
The following table outlines normal expenses connected with private psychiatric services. These ranges are typical price quotes and might vary based on the aspects talked about above.
Service TypeAverage Cost (GBP)Initial Consultation₤ 200 - ₤ 500Follow-Up Sessions (regular monthly)₤ 100 - ₤ 300Comprehensive Evaluations₤ 300 - ₤ 600Medication Management₤ 100 - ₤ 250 per sessionSpecialty Therapies₤ 150 - ₤ 400 per sessionAdditional Costs

1. Are private psychiatrists more costly than those in public health care systems?Yes, private psychiatrists normally charge more than those running in public healthcare systems due to overhead costs, know-how, and the personalized care they supply.

2. Does insurance coverage cover psychiatric services?Lots of insurance coverage strategies offer partial coverage for psychiatric services. It is necessary to check particular policy details to comprehend the extent of coverage.

3. Can I utilize health cost savings accounts to spend for psychiatric services?Yes, patients can utilize HSAs or FSAs to pay for qualified medical expenditures, consisting of psychiatric services.

4. How typically should I see a psychiatrist?The frequency of check outs varies depending upon private requirements. Initial evaluations might require more frequent follow-ups, while upkeep Anxiety Treatment might include less regular sessions.

5. Do private psychiatrists provide sliding scale fees?Some private psychiatrists may use moving scale fees based on a patient's income. It's advisable to ask about this option when seeking treatment.
